HD-Erised 2016: Veterans and Newcomers
As I was looking over the anonymous masterlist for this year's
hd_erised fest, I was struck by how many veterans of the HD fandom were still creating fanworks for the fest, even as many newcomers are joining for the first time. I think this speaks to how popular HD fandom has been and still remains!
So everyone can see what I mean, I've organized this year's participants into a table sorted by the year they first published an HD fic or artwork, so far as I know*
*I tried really hard to get accurate data by stalking everyone's LJ and AO3 accounts, but I'm just one person and might have missed something, especially if your LJ is flocked or your early works were on a deleted archive somewhere. So if there are mistakes, just let me know and I'll fix them :)
